60th Golden Globe Awards (2003)

Highlights of 60th Golden Globes Awards ceremony

The 60th Golden Globe Awards honored the best in film and television of 2002.
The award ceremony was held on 19th January 2003.
The Hours won the Best Motion Picture - Drama award.
Chicago won the Best Motion Picture - Musical or Comedy award.
